You needed to be replenished and cleaned, I know your not going to look the same. You become my home and the place I crave. Your extending arms have sheltered the animals, your rough edges, and endless life. You’ve provided, you’ve entertained, you’ve taught me. I’ve sat with you at the beginning of days and the end of days. I’ve sat under your shade and felt the strength of your hills. When I didn’t think there was more to discover about you I found that you had more places worth existing in. It didn’t matter how many times I looked at your seven sisters and sat by your glade, found flowers in your sweet Alice and some sheds too, hiked your dark canyon, and closed my eyes through your notch, traveled your bumpy John Black road to look over the Marcy. Watched elk run through your gooseberry. Hit golf balls off of your causeway and sat and just wondered at your beauty. Watched the sunset come across your Chippean. And watch the moon settle as the sun came to expose your quiet places in your Mormon pasture. Your towering ponderous sheltered me as I slept in your crystal springs. Caught goldfish in your magical goldfish pond. Hiked your pea vine and played on your golf course. As I’ve slept in your Kigalia and laid holding my breath as elk crept around eating your grass. I’ve traveled your horse mountain and envied your open spaces. And chased ghosts in your poison. I’ve watched you turn yellow in your oak patch and red cowboy canyon live and then die again. Savored your sun hitting the layers of your Alan canyon. Cried as I listened to Johnny cash twisting around your cottonwood remember the days I you with my traveled with my grandpa. Many bears watched in the your dark greens. And the rattle snakes we won’t miss them, but our collection of your h***y toads became our favorite collection. I grew from a girl that didn’t understand your significance to a woman who treasured you so much I wanted my children to understand your splendor and be able to bask in very ounce of turn and climb. You have helped us feel free of this world and all of its expectations. A safe haven and an escape is what you provided. Home. And beyond. I pray I get to see the day you restored.
